Average Installation Labor Rates in New Bedford
In New Bedford, the average installation labor rates for a fence vary depending on several factors, including the type of fencing, project size, and complexity. On average, labor costs range from $40 to $70 per hour for residential fence installations. Commercial projects or those involving specialized materials might command higher rates. The cost can also fluctuate based on the season; peak seasons often lead to increased labor prices.
Local wages and the availability of skilled labor influence these rates significantly. New Bedford’s competitive market ensures that you get a fair price, but it’s always wise to obtain multiple quotes from different contractors to make an informed decision that aligns with your budget.
Factors Affecting Fence Installation Costs
The cost of fence installation in New Bedford, Massachusetts, can vary widely due to several factors. One of the primary influences is the type of fence material selected. Different materials, such as wood, vinyl, or metal, come with varying price points and maintenance requirements. For instance, while wood offers a natural aesthetic, it may need regular treatment to prevent rot and insect damage. On the other hand, vinyl fences are low-maintenance but can be more expensive upfront.
Another significant factor is the size and complexity of the project. Larger fences or those with intricate designs will generally cost more due to increased material and labor requirements. The location of the fence also plays a role; installing a fence in challenging terrain or remote areas may involve additional expenses for site preparation and specialized equipment. Moreover, local regulations and permits can impact the overall cost, as certain projects might require specific approvals, adding administrative fees to the installation process.
